Revamp the Surface: Countertops & Finishes
The countertop is the most visible part of your kitchen island, so it's the perfect place to make a statement. Consider replacing old laminate with durable quartz or concrete for a modern touch. For a budget-friendly option, try a fresh coat of epoxy resin or a high-quality countertop paint. You can also update the island's base with a new finish—stained wood for warmth, or a bold color like navy blue or terracotta for a pop of personality. Don't forget to refresh the edges with a new trim or a bold paint color to tie the look together.
Add Functionality: Storage & Seating Solutions
Maximize your island's utility with clever storage upgrades. Install pull-out drawers, magnetic knife strips, or a built-in spice rack to keep essentials organized. For a multi-functional island, add a drop-down leaf for extra workspace or a hidden charging station. Seating is equally important—replace worn-out stools with new, comfortable options. Consider bar stools with built-in storage or a drop-leaf extension to accommodate more guests. A well-planned seating arrangement can turn your island into a social hub that invites everyone to gather.
Style It Up: Lighting & Decor Accents
Lighting can dramatically change the mood and functionality of your kitchen island. Install pendant lights with adjustable heights for task lighting or choose a statement fixture like a modern chandelier. For a cozy touch, add under-cabinet LED strips to highlight the countertop. Decor accents like a vibrant centerpiece, a small herb garden, or a stylish bar cart can add personality. Don't overlook the floor—adding a rug under the island creates a defined space and softens the look. These small touches make your island feel curated and inviting.
